For my little Audrey’s last birthday, she received a Princess Tiana Cookbook and an apron.  Ever since, her and her little sis, Isabelle, have been begging me to help make jambalaya, beignets, dumplings, and cornbread.  I’m finally getting around to helping them make all these southern yummies, but it’s been a busy week…and luckily, Princess Tiana also had Peanut Butter and Jelly Flowers in her cookbook.  I can make time for that.

As you can see, all you need is basic PB & J stuff, a flower cookie cutter, and something small and round that can be used to cut the center out.  I think I used the lid off the Worcestershire sauce.
Cut, cut, cut.
Spread, spread, spread.
Put ‘em together and eat!
